Is sustainability same as eco-friendly?
Eco-Friendly, Earth Friendly Vs. Sustainable. Eco-Friendly/ Earth Friendly’s definition is anything not harmful to the environment, while sustainability means you can maintain without the depletion of natural resources. These definitions are both board but underline the same concept.
Is sustainability eco-friendly?
Sustainability is also held by experts at a much higher standard compared to eco-friendly. This is because sustainability covers activities that fall under eco-friendly, but eco-friendly doesn’t necessarily mean sustainable.
Is eco-friendly same as sustainable?
Eco-friendly isn’t quite so broad. It means that something doesn’t harm the planet. But sustainable is the most precisely defined term here and represents the wide scope of issues and activities that, according to the United Nations, do not compromise the ability of future generations to meet their needs.

What does green and sustainability mean?
Green refers to the activities that provide a more efficient use of resources and minimize the harmful impact on the environment when compared to similar products. Sustainable refers to activities that allow a specific problem to be solved without having adverse implications in the future.
What do we do in sustainability?
Sustainability is based on a simple principle: Everything that we need for our survival and well-being depends, either directly or indirectly, on our natural environment. To pursue sustainability is to create and maintain the conditions under which humans and nature can exist in productive harmony to support present and future generations.
